China visa? Yes, you’ll need one for China tour packages from USA

China tours from USA

China is a country where a visa is required for USA travelers, however, don’t be overwhelmed by the application process. If you’ve booked a tour, travel agencies like our own can help by providing the items required for your China visa, namely an invitation letter and related travel information such as destinations, duration of stay, and hotels. Whether it’s small group, private, or custom China tour packages, from USA, entry into China will mean a little legwork to meet all the requirements.

Be sure to connect with your local China Embassy, Consulate, or Visa Application Center to complete your application by providing photos, the relevant form and other supporting documentation.

Insider’s tip: If you’re confused about what’s required for your China visa, or want to understand where the application process fits in terms of timing for your travel arrangements, ask for help. The travel agency you’re dealing with will be up to date with changes that occur, which affect visa applications for international visitors.

  • Quality hotels, centrally located – One day in a busy city like Beijing and you’ll soon appreciate the value of a quality hotel that is centrally located. A deceptively large amount of your valuable tour time can disappear traveling between sights, so research your tour and find out where the hotels are located relative to stops in the daily itinerary. Be aware that interpretations of four and five star may differ between providers, so ask about the hotel partners too. International hotel brands with consistent standards are always a safe bet.
